91 CF 511 The Spiritual Journey and Human Development The focus of this course is the Christian spiritual journey, with exploration of several biblical and extra- biblical models of spiritual development. Special attention is given to a biblical/theological framework for spiritual development and integration with theories of human development. Soul care involves the ability to discern where directees, in their God-given uniqueness, are on their journey; how hostile spiritual forces oppose progress; and how growth is achieved through the Holy Spirit, the ministry of soul care givers, and other formational experiences. Offered spring semesters. Three hours. CF 513 The Practice of Soul Care This course explores the practice of spiritual direction and soul care as informed by the ministries of biblical caregivers, particularly Jesus of Nazareth. Also examined is the practice of discernment in soul care, the practical concerns of initiating, sustaining, and concluding soul care relationships, and guidelines for dealing with ethical and legal considerations. The course also includes the experience of offering in- class soul care/spiritual direction to fellow students, peer discernment, and review of each student's work in a supervisory environment. Offered fall semesters. Three hours. CF 515 Creating Transformational Cultures and Communities Explores how formational and guidance ministries can be cultivated in church communities, parachurch organizations, and educational institutions. Offered fall semester, even years. Two hours. CF 601 Formational and Healing Prayer Explores the role and function of prayer in the healing, transforming, and empowerment of the whole person. Offered summer session, even years. Two hours. CF 602 Spiritual Formation for Life and Ministry This course is designed to give understanding and experience of spiritual formation and its practices as defined by the New Testament and the history of the disciples of Jesus. At times, spiritual formation has been stereotyped as being at odds with ministry and mission: inward focus versus outward focus. The course will demonstrate the biblical and historical integration of the two, particularly with a view to the insights of the ancient church. Offered spring semesters. Two hours. CF 603 Skill Development in Soul Care This course complements on CF 513 The Practice of Soul Care to enhance competency in both individual and group spiritual direction. Emphasis is given to the development of specific soul care skills and practical ministry application. Prerequisite: CF 513 The Practice of Soul Care. Offered spring semesters. Two hours. CF 604 Readings in Patristic Spirituality Engages the wisdom for formation and soul care as presented by leading patristic spiritual authorities in the Christian tradition. Emphasis is on readings from the original sources informed by their respective historical and biographical backgrounds. Offered fall semesters, odd years. Two hours. CF 606 Scripture, Formation, and Soul Care Explores the role of Scripture as the primary text for spiritual formation and soul care. The formative power of psalm-praying, lectio divina, and imaginative meditation on Scripture will be studies and experienced. The Lukan parables as dynamic sources for understanding and offering soul care are examined. Offered fall semesters. Two hours.
